    Zara was established by Amancio Ortega Gaona in 1975. Their first shop was in central A Coruña, in Galicia, Spain, where the company is still based.They initially called it 'Zorba' after the classic 1964 film Zorba the Greek, but after learning there was a bar with the same name two blocks away, rearranged the letters to read 'Zara'.

    Neşe Yılmaz (born 15 January 1976), known by her stage name Zara, is a popular Turkish folk singer and actress of from Turkey. [1] [2] She was born in Üsküdar district of Istanbul on 15 January 1976. She released eight albums using the nickname "Neşecik". [3] She married İskender Ulus, the owner of the recording company Ulus Müzik, in 2002.
